City staff explores Clerk of Court partnership to audit merchant‑fee collections

Panama City Commission · April 1,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

Budget staff said they met with the Bay County Clerk of Court to explore auditing merchants and improving collection of the city's merchant fee; staff said an interlocal agreement could be returned to the commission if feasible.

Budget staff told the commission they have begun exploring partnerships to improve collection of Panama City's merchant fee after acknowledging the fee has largely operated on an honor system.
